Furfuraldehyde : From plant harvest to light harvest?
Journal of Environmental Chemical Engineering, 2015Abstract Furfuraldehyde, which can be isolated from biomass such as corn, straw or wood can be used as a reagent in the preparation of valuable molecules. This short review emphasizes the utilization of furfural as a reagent in the preparation of functional molecules to be used in photovoltaic devices such as Dye-Sensitized Solar Cells or Organic ...

Harvesting and post-harvest management.
2017Abstract This chapter attempts to summarize briefly all the steps involved in harvesting and postharvest management of limes (Rutaceae), including harvesting, postharvest treatments, packing, storage and transportation, which can positively influence the fruit postharvest life and quality.

Proceedings of the first international workshop on Intelligent visual interfaces for text analysis, 2010
We present an intelligent visual analytic system called HARVEST. It combines three key technologies to support a complex, exploratory visual analytic process for non-experts: (1) a set of smart visual analytic widgets, (2) a visualization recommendation engine, and (3) an insight provenance mechanism.
